FM leaves for Turkey on two-day official visit
Foreign Minister Shah Mahmood Qureshi has left for Turkey from Iran on a two day official visit.
During his stay, he will participate in a trilateral meeting to be attended by the Foreign Ministers of Turkey and Afghanistan.
The three Foreign Ministers will discuss the latest developments in the Afghan peace process.
The Foreign Minister will also hold bilateral talks with his Turkish counterpart Mevlut Cavusoglu.
The two Foreign Ministers will review the entire spectrum of bilateral relations and discuss preparations for the 7th Session of the High-Level Strategic Cooperation Council, which will be held in Turkey this year.
